cmd:mongodb
这是本文档旧的修订版!
CRUD
删除数据
db.collection.deleteOne({id:xxx})
删除某个时间点前的数据
# 查看要删除的数量
db.collection.find({"create_time":{$lt:(NumberLong(new Date("2020-10-01"))/1000)}}).count()
# 执行删除
db.collection.deleteMany({"create_time": {$lt: (NumberLong(new Date("2020-10-01"))/1000)}})
# 确认删除成功
db.collection.find({"create_time":{$lt:(NumberLong(new Date("2020-10-01"))/1000)}}).count()
用户与权限
查看当前登录的用户
db.runCommand({connectionStatus : 1})
登录用户(进入 mongo 后)
use xxdb
db.auth("admin","adminPassword")
cmd/mongodb.1605695282.txt.gz · 最后更改: 2020/11/18 18:28 由 plough